Wall Surface Maintenance
Inspecting walls for any kind of imperfections and without delay resolving them with required repair work is essential for achieving a smooth and remarkable paint work. Prior to beginning the paint procedure, carefully check out the walls for fractures, openings, damages, or any other damages that can impact the result.
Begin by completing any type of fractures or holes with spackling substance, permitting it to completely dry totally before sanding it down to produce a smooth surface area. For larger damages or harmed areas, think about making use of joint substance to make sure a seamless repair.
Furthermore, check for any loose paint or wallpaper that may need to be gotten rid of. Scrape off any peeling off pa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face to create an uniform texture.
It's likewise essential to examine for water damage, as this can lead to mold and mildew development and influence the adhesion of the brand-new paint. Resolve any type of water discolorations or mold with the appropriate cleaning services before waging the paint procedure.
Cleaning and Surface Area Prep Work
To guarantee an immaculate and well-prepared surface area for paint, the following action involves thoroughly cleaning and prepping the wall surfaces. Begin by cleaning the wall surfaces with a microfiber fabric or a duster to eliminate any kind of loosened dirt, cobwebs, or debris.
For even more stubborn dirt or gunk, an option of mild cleaning agent and water can be made use of to delicately scrub the wall surfaces, adhered to by a complete rinse with tidy water. Pay unique focus to locations near light buttons, door takes care of, and walls, as these have a tendency to accumulate even more dust.
After cleansing, it is necessary to inspect the wall surfaces for any kind of cracks, holes, or imperfections. These ought to be loaded with spackling compound and sanded smooth when completely dry. Fining sand the walls lightly with fine-grit sandpaper will also help produce an uniform surface for painting.

When it pertains to taping, making use of pain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and other surface areas you intend to shield is important to attain tidy and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is designed to be quickly used and eliminated without harming the underlying surface area or leaving behind any kind of deposit. Put in the time to properly tape off areas before repainting to conserve yourself the hassle of touch-ups later on.
